Date of Delivery definition

Date of Delivery means the date stipulated in the contract for the delivery of the goods.
Date of Delivery means the date of initial issuance and delivery of the Refunding Bonds, or such other date as shall be set forth in the Purchase Contract or Official Statement.
Date of Delivery means that date by which the Goods must be Delivered to UKRI, as specified in the Award Letter.
